GM 4.5 Evo3 6800RPM/v
Speed Passion 4.5 10.800 RPM/v !!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!
Novak 4.5 9000 RPM/v
LRP X11 VECTOR 4.5 7800 RPM/v
MM 7700 7700RPM/v
ORION 4.5 could someone tell us the RPM/v ?
So what is the true RPM/v for these motors?Except Novak 4.5 all the others are sintered motors.Why such a difference? After all GM-ORION-SPEED PASSION are the same motors (Feigao).

Although they come from the same factory, i suspect there are some differences, namelly the rotor diameter and can design. I have the Vortex 4.5 wich is 12.5mm. My speed passion 3.5 is (not completely sure) 13mm.

Yes there are some differences in design. The Kv ratings differences are indeed very big, but to be honest i dont give that much meaning.
Because Kv doesnt say much about power and because i dont really trust the numbers brands give. Wattage would be a better way to measure power, but than again, you cant compare different brands because they use different ways of measuring.
